Why Preventing Roof Leaks and Mould Starts on the Roof, Not in the Attic

Homeowners often notice mould first as a musty smell in a closet or dark spots on drywall, and their instinct is to treat the symptom with bleach or a dehumidifier. That approach almost never works for long, because the moisture source is usually sitting two storeys above, on the roof deck itself. Mould needs three things to grow: a food source (wood, drywall paper, dust), a temperature between roughly 4 and 35 degrees Celsius, and moisture above about 60 percent relative humidity. Toronto attics hit all three conditions easily if water is getting in, so the only durable fix is stopping the water at its source.

Roof leaks develop in predictable places: around flashing at chimneys and walls, at valleys where two roof slopes meet, around skylight curbs, at nail penetrations that have backed out, and along roof edges where ice damming occurs in winter. Each of these failure points has a specific inspection method and a specific repair, which is why a generalized “patch it with sealant” approach so often fails within a season. A proper roof repair targets the actual failure mode, not just the visible symptom.

Climate plays a large role here too. The GTA sees roughly 35 to 45 freeze-thaw cycles each winter, which stresses shingles, flashing, and sealants far more than a static cold climate would. Add in humid summer thunderstorms and high air-conditioning loads that create temperature differentials in the attic, and you have a roof assembly that is under constant thermal and moisture stress. Preventing leaks in this environment means building in margin: slightly better flashing details, slightly more ventilation, and slightly more frequent inspection than a generic manual might suggest.

Tip 1: Inspect Your Roof Twice a Year, Ideally Spring and Fall

The single most effective habit for preventing roof leaks and mould is a scheduled visual inspection twice a year. Spring inspections catch winter damage from ice and snow load before summer storms exploit it, and fall inspections catch summer heat damage and clear debris before winter arrives. Waiting for a leak to appear indoors means the water has already been penetrating the roof assembly for weeks or months, since ceiling stains and musty odours are a lagging indicator, not an early warning.

From the ground, use binoculars to look for: missing, curling, or cracked shingles, granules collecting in gutters or at the base of downspouts, moss or algae streaking (a sign of trapped moisture), flashing that has pulled away from chimneys or walls, and a sagging ridge line, which can indicate structural moisture damage. From inside the attic, check for daylight coming through the roof deck, dark or wet insulation, rusted nail tips (a classic sign of condensation, discussed further below), and any staining on the underside of the sheathing.

Inspection Area What to Look For Frequency Action if Found
Shingle surface Curling, cracking, missing granules Twice yearly Schedule roof repair or replacement quote
Flashing (chimney, walls, valleys) Gaps, rust, lifted edges Twice yearly Re-seal or replace flashing promptly
Gutters and downspouts Granule buildup, standing water, sagging Spring and fall, plus after major storms Clean and re-secure to fascia
Attic interior Daylight gaps, wet insulation, musty odour Twice yearly Trace source, improve ventilation, dry insulation
Skylight curbs and seals Cracked sealant, condensation trails Twice yearly Inspect via skylight services
Roof valleys Debris buildup, granule loss, exposed underlayment Fall (before leaves) and spring Clear debris, inspect underlayment condition

Tip 2: Keep Your Attic Properly Ventilated to Control Moisture and Condensation

Not every wet attic problem is a roof leak. A huge share of the “leak” calls we receive in the GTA turn out to be condensation, caused by warm, moist household air escaping into a poorly ventilated attic and condensing on the cold underside of the roof deck in winter, or on ductwork and insulation in summer when air conditioning creates a temperature differential. The fix for condensation is completely different from the fix for a leak, so telling them apart matters.

Balanced attic ventilation relies on intake at the soffits (the underside of the roof overhang) and exhaust at or near the ridge. Air should flow continuously along the underside of the roof deck, carrying moisture out before it can condense. Common failures include blocked soffit vents (often clogged with insulation or paint), insufficient ridge or roof vent area for the attic’s square footage, and bathroom or kitchen exhaust fans that vent into the attic instead of outside through the roof or a gable wall — a code violation that is unfortunately common in older GTA homes.

Ventilation Component Function Common Problem Fix
Soffit vents Draw fresh air into attic Blocked by insulation or paint Clear obstructions, add baffles
Ridge vent Exhaust warm, moist air at roof peak Undersized or missing Install continuous ridge vent during roof replacement
Bathroom/kitchen exhaust fans Remove humid indoor air Vented into attic instead of outside Re-route ducting through roof or gable cap
Attic insulation Reduce heat transfer, control deck temperature Compressed or blocking soffit airflow Rebaffle and top up to recommended R-value
Vapour barrier Stop indoor humidity from entering attic Torn, taped incorrectly, or missing Repair or install continuous barrier

As a rule of thumb, Canadian building code guidance calls for roughly 1 square metre of net free ventilation area for every 300 square metres of attic floor space, split evenly between intake and exhaust. Tip 3: Address Flashing and Sealant Failures Before They Become Structural Problems

Flashing, the metal (or in some cases rubberized) material installed at roof intersections, is responsible for far more leaks than the shingle field itself. Chimneys, dormers, skylights, plumbing vent stacks, and roof-to-wall junctions all rely on flashing to shed water around a penetration rather than through it. When flashing corrodes, is improperly lapped, or has sealant that has dried and cracked from UV exposure, water finds its way behind it almost immediately during the next rainfall.

Sealant should never be treated as a permanent fix. Even high-quality roofing sealants are designed as a secondary defence, not the primary waterproofing layer, and typically need reapplication every 3 to 5 years depending on sun exposure. If a contractor’s repair relies entirely on a bead of sealant with no underlying flashing correction, expect the leak to return. Proper step flashing, counter-flashing, and continuous drip edge at the roof perimeter are what actually stop water long-term.

Flashing Type Typical Location Average Lifespan Failure Sign
Step flashing Roof-to-wall junctions, dormers 20-25 years (metal) Visible gaps between shingle courses
Chimney counter-flashing Chimney base and sides 20-30 years Mortar joint cracking, rust streaks
Valley flashing Roof valleys 20-25 years Granule loss, visible metal corrosion
Skylight curb flashing Around skylight frame 15-20 years Condensation trails, interior staining
Vent stack flashing (boots) Plumbing and exhaust vents 10-15 years (rubber collar) Cracked rubber collar around pipe

Because flashing failures are often hidden under shingle courses, they are one of the more common reasons a homeowner’s own visual inspection misses a developing leak. Tip 4: Keep Gutters, Valleys, and Roof Edges Clear of Debris

Water needs a clear path off the roof. When leaves, granules, or branches accumulate in gutters, valleys, or along the roof edge, water backs up under the shingles instead of running into the downspout. In winter, this same blockage contributes to ice damming: melted snow refreezes at the cold eave, builds into a dam, and forces water backward under the shingles and into the attic or exterior walls.

Clean gutters at minimum in late spring (after seed and blossom debris) and late fall (after leaf drop), and check again after any major windstorm. Pay particular attention to roof valleys, where two slopes meet and debris naturally collects, and to any area below overhanging trees. Downspouts should discharge water at least 1.8 metres from the foundation to prevent basement moisture problems, which is a separate but related concern many homeowners overlook while focused on the roof itself.

If ice damming has been a recurring issue on your home, the long-term solution usually combines three things: improved attic insulation and ventilation (see Tip 2), a properly installed ice-and-water shield membrane at the eaves during your next roof replacement, and diligent snow and ice removal in the first metre or two above the eave during heavy winters.

Tip 5: Don’t Ignore Interior Warning Signs — Catch Mould Before It Spreads

Because roof leaks are often intermittent, appearing only during heavy rain or rapid snowmelt, interior warning signs are frequently your first real clue. Watch for yellow-brown ceiling stains that grow slightly larger after each rainfall, peeling paint or bubbling drywall near the roofline, a persistent musty odour in upper-floor closets or bedrooms, visible mould spotting on attic sheathing or insulation, and unexplained increases in indoor humidity or condensation on windows.

If you find active mould growth, the source of moisture must be corrected first, or any cleanup will simply recur. Small surface mould on non-porous materials can sometimes be addressed with a stiff brush and a mild detergent solution, but mould that has penetrated drywall, insulation, or wood sheathing typically requires professional remediation and replacement of the affected material. Health Canada guidance recommends that mould patches larger than roughly one square metre be handled by a qualified remediation contractor, particularly in homes with young children, seniors, or anyone with respiratory sensitivities.

Warning Sign Likely Cause Urgency Recommended Response
Ceiling stain that grows after rain Active roof leak High — schedule inspection within days Book roof repair assessment
Musty odour, no visible stain Hidden attic moisture or condensation Medium — investigate within weeks Attic ventilation inspection
Window condensation in winter High indoor humidity, ventilation imbalance Medium Check bathroom/kitchen fan venting
Visible black or green spotting in attic Established mould colony High — address promptly Source correction plus remediation
Sagging ceiling drywall Saturated insulation or structural moisture Urgent — same week Emergency roof assessment

Tip 6: Match Repairs and Materials to Your Roof Type — Shingle, Flat, and Skylight Considerations

Preventing leaks looks a little different depending on your roof system. Standard sloped asphalt shingle roofs rely primarily on overlapping courses, underlayment, and flashing to shed water, and most leaks trace back to the flashing and edge details already discussed above. Flat and low-slope roofs, common on additions, garages, and many commercial buildings in the GTA, rely on a continuous waterproof membrane rather than shingles, so even a small puncture or seam separation can allow standing water to penetrate immediately. Regular inspection of a flat roofing membrane for blisters, seam lifting, and ponding water is essential, since these roofs do not shed water as quickly as a pitched roof and are more sensitive to minor damage.

Skylights introduce their own set of considerations because they create a large penetration through the roof deck, with multiple seals and a curb assembly that must remain watertight for the life of the unit. Older skylights, particularly units installed before modern curb-mounted flashing kits became standard, are a disproportionately common source of both leaks and condensation-driven mould around the frame. If your skylight is more than 15 years old, showing condensation trails, or was installed without a proper flashing kit, it is often more cost-effective to pursue a skylight replacement than to keep patching an ageing unit.

Roof Type Primary Leak Risk Inspection Focus Typical Service Life
Asphalt shingle (sloped) Flashing, valleys, ice damming Shingle condition, flashing, edges 20-25 years
Flat / low-slope membrane Seam separation, punctures, ponding Membrane surface, drains, seams 15-25 years (material-dependent)
Skylight assembly Curb flashing failure, condensation Seal integrity, frame condensation 10-20 years
Metal roofing Fastener backout, seam sealant failure Fastener heads, panel seams 40-60 years

Whatever your roof type, the underlying prevention strategy is the same: routine inspection, prompt correction of small failures, and adequate attic ventilation. When to Call a Professional Instead of a DIY Fix

Some maintenance, like clearing debris from gutters or doing a visual inspection with binoculars from the ground, is reasonable for most homeowners to handle. But once a repair involves walking a roof slope, removing shingles to inspect flashing, or addressing attic ventilation and insulation, professional help pays for itself by preventing repeat callbacks and by correctly diagnosing whether you are dealing with a true leak or a condensation issue.

A professional assessment typically includes a full exterior roof walk, an attic inspection with a moisture meter, thermal imaging in some cases to trace hidden moisture paths, and a written report identifying every failure point rather than just the one that happens to be dripping today. This matters because roofs rarely fail in only one place; if flashing has degraded at the chimney, it is often nearing the end of its service life at the valleys and vent stacks too.

Before hiring anyone, check recent customer reviews and ask specifically how the contractor diagnoses the difference between condensation and a true roof leak, since this distinction changes the entire scope and cost of the repair. Building a Year-Round Roof Maintenance Routine

The six tips above work best as an ongoing routine rather than a one-time fix. Spring is the time to check for winter damage and clear valleys before summer storms; summer is the season to confirm attic ventilation is keeping up with air conditioning-driven humidity swings and to plan any larger repairs while weather is favourable; fall is for clearing debris ahead of leaf drop and confirming flashing is intact before winter; and winter is mainly about watching for ice damming and interior warning signs, since major exterior repairs are harder to perform safely in freezing conditions.

Keeping a simple log of your inspections, with dates and photos, makes it far easier to spot a developing problem early and gives any contractor you eventually call a clear history to work from. How can I tell if my attic moisture is a roof leak or condensation?

A true roof leak usually appears during or shortly after rain and follows a consistent path from a specific penetration, while condensation tends to appear broadly across the underside of the roof deck, especially in winter, and is linked to poor attic ventilation. A professional inspection with a moisture meter can confirm which one you are dealing with.

How often should I inspect my roof to prevent leaks and mould?

We recommend a full visual inspection twice a year, in spring and fall, plus a quick check after any major windstorm or ice event. Twice-yearly inspection catches the small failures, like lifted flashing or clogged valleys, before they become active leaks.

Can poor attic ventilation really cause mould even without a roof leak?

Yes. Warm, humid indoor air that escapes into a poorly ventilated attic will condense on cold surfaces in winter, and combined with inadequate soffit or ridge venting, this creates ideal conditions for mould growth even when the roof itself has no active leak.

Is a bead of roofing sealant enough to stop a leak permanently?

No. Sealant is a secondary defence, not a permanent waterproofing solution, and typically degrades from UV exposure within 3 to 5 years. A durable fix corrects the underlying flashing or membrane detail rather than relying on sealant alone.
